  • OSHA Cites Ferrara Candy Company for Repeated Safety Violations Logo
    SEP
    28
    2022

    An OSHA inspection at Ferrara Candy Company's Bellwood facility uncovered a long history of machine safety violations, exposing workers to serious hazards including the risk of amputation. The agency cited the company for repeated failures in adhering to proper lockout/tagout procedures and other safety protocols.

  • -70

    Labor Relations and Human Rights Practices

    March 18

    Ferrara Candy Company has been repeatedly cited by OSHA for serious safety violations at its Bellwood facility. The failure to implement essential safety measures like proper lockout/tagout procedures has exposed workers to critical hazards, including the risk of amputation. This pattern of neglect reflects a significant disregard for labor rights and worker safety, directly undermining ethical business practices and worker welfare.

  • Ferrara Candy OSHA Fine and Worker Safety Violations Logo
    JUL
    07
    2020

    Ferrara Candy Company was fined nearly $485,000 by OSHA following severe workplace safety violations that resulted in serious injuries to employees. The citations highlighted inadequate machine guarding, failure to provide proper lockout devices, and insufficient safety training, demonstrating poor labor relations and neglect of workers' rights.

  • Protest at Ferrara Candy Company in Forest Park Logo
    OCT
    29
    2014

    Community activists staged a protest at Ferrara Candy Company's Forest Park facility, alleging that the company exploited temporary workers through discriminatory practices and substandard working conditions, including unequal treatment between African American and Latino workers.
